How to Spot Common Plumbing Concerns
Recognizing typical plumbing problems is vital for homeowners seeking to maintain their property effectively. Among the most obvious indicators of a plumbing issue is water leakage, commonly presenting as wet areas on walls or ceilings. Residents should also pay attention to unusual sounds, such as gurgling noises in drains or knocking in pipes, which may suggest clogs or irregular water circulation.
Poor drainage in sinks and tubs may indicate clogs within the plumbing system, while a sudden increase in water bills may point to hidden leaks. Furthermore, fluctuations in water pressure may point to problems with pipes or fixtures. Homeowners ought to monitor their water heater for indications of rust or leakage, as such conditions may escalate into more substantial concerns. By recognizing these indicators, homeowners can address plumbing issues proactively, ultimately helping to save both time and money on future repairs.

Effective Leak Detection Techniques
Identifying leaks promptly can help homeowners avoid costly and time-consuming repairs. Several reliable methods are available for identifying leaks within a home. One common method involves visual inspections, where homeowners inspect walls and ceilings for water stains, wet areas, or signs of mold. Additionally, tracking water bills for unexpected spikes may signal concealed leaks.
One more practical approach utilizes utilizing a moisture meter, which has the ability to measure heightened moisture levels in structural materials. For enhanced detection capabilities, acoustic leak detection utilizes precision microphones to identify the noise of water escaping through pipes. Thermal imaging cameras can also be employed to detect temperature discrepancies that might reveal concealed leaks behind wall surfaces.
Finally, pressure testing can effectively detect plumbing system leaks by measuring the pressure drop in the pipes. Implementing these techniques enables homeowners to quickly address leaks, avoiding more significant damage and expensive repairs in the future.

Factors Affecting the Cost of Plumbing Services
Inaccurate assumptions regarding plumbing costs may cause unexpected financial surprises. A number of important factors affect the cost of plumbing services. First, the complexity of the issue plays a significant role; minor repairs usually come at a lower cost than major installations or full system replacements. Additionally, the amount of time needed to complete the job can affect labor costs, particularly for urgent situations that require prompt attention.
In addition, geographic location affects pricing. In urban environments, rates are frequently higher owing to increased demand and elevated living costs. The choice of materials also influences expenses; premium fixtures and components can raise the overall bill. Finally, a plumber's level of expertise and standing in the industry may result in different pricing, because established experts frequently price their services at a higher rate. When budgeting for plumbing services, homeowners ought to weigh these considerations to sidestep unforeseen expenses and secure reliable workmanship.

What Are the Warning Signs of a Hidden Leak?
Indicators of a concealed leak consist of water stains on walls or ceilings, a sudden increase in water bills, damp or mildew odors, and the noise of flowing water when all fixtures are turned off.
What Are the Best Ways to Prevent Frozen Pipes in Winter?
To avoid frozen pipes during winter, homeowners should insulate exposed pipes, ensure the home remains properly heated, permit faucets to release a slight drip, and leave cabinet doors ajar to promote warm air circulation. Consistent upkeep is also critical for the best possible protection.
Which Plumbing Tools Should Every Homeowner Own?
Each homeowner ought to have fundamental plumbing equipment like a plunger, heavy-duty pipe wrench, multi-purpose adjustable wrench, basin wrench, plumber's sealing tape, and a drain auger. Such tools allow for proper maintenance and basic repairs, promoting a well-functioning home plumbing system.
